1. What is the normal adult body temperature in
Fahrenheit?
98.6°F
Normal oral body temperature averages 98.6°F (37°C).
2. What does BMI stand for?
Body Mass Index
BMI estimates body fat based on height and weight.
3. Which pulse site is located on the wrist?
Radial pulse
The radial artery is commonly used for routine pulse checks.
4. What is the normal resting pulse rate for adults?
,60–100 beats per minute
Rates outside this range may indicate illness or other
conditions.
5. What is the normal respiratory rate for adults?
12–20 breaths per minute
Respiratory rate helps assess breathing function.
6. What instrument is used to measure blood pressure?
Sphygmomanometer
This device works with a stethoscope or digital monitor.
7. Which blood vessel carries oxygenated blood away from
the heart?
Arteries
Arteries transport blood from the heart to body tissues.
8. What does HIPAA protect?
Patient privacy and health information
HIPAA ensures confidentiality of medical records.
9. What is the medical term for high blood pressure?
,Hypertension
Hypertension increases cardiovascular risk.
10. Which organ filters blood to form urine?
Kidneys
The kidneys remove waste and regulate fluid balance.
11. What does CPR stand for?
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ation
CPR helps restore circulation and breathing during cardiac
arrest.
